Abstract
A user interface includes at least one application element on a display of a device and at least indicative element associated with the at least one application element. The at least one indicative element is configured to vary at least one attribute in relation to a parameter of the at least one application element in order to reflect a degree of activity associated with an application linked to the at least one application element.
